The Z-Force Z-55 hybrids are built for faster ball speed and easier performance from anywhere you'd normally reach for a long iron. The face is thin stainless steel and flexes more at impact than a typical hybrid face, which is where the extra speed comes from.

Weight sits low and deep in the head with additional mass toward the rear, giving the club a high resistance to twisting on strikes away from center — the ball still gets airborne and still holds its line when contact isn't perfect. The sole is shaped to sit correctly on the turf at address, which helps the club glide through impact rather than digging, and that translates directly into a cleaner launch and a more predictable result.

The Z-55 hybrids are for golfers who want an easy, forgiving replacement for the hardest clubs in the bag.

Club 3 4 5 6
Loft 19° 22° 26° 30°
Lie 60.5° 61° 61.5° 62°
Weight (g) 225 232 239 246
Material: 420 Stainless Steel Face Angle: Square Color: Black
